When you’re inserting anything inside of yourself and you feel pain, it’s important to stop, not push through that pain. Particularly with anal entry, pushing through pain can cause injury.
A lot of toys can be marketed as “small” or “beginner,” but it’s really all relative because everybody is unique. So, what might be small enough to start with for one person might be too big or cause injury in another person. When you find that an anal toy is painful or too big, it’s always okay to go down a size or a few, or try softer materials and smoother shapes. Something that can also help is starting with a finger before working up to a toy, so you’re familiar with what size feels best for you. How does that sound?
